網頁Mitosis refers to a process of division of a single cell into two identical daughter cells in which total chromosome number is maintained. Mitosis is also referred to as an … 網頁2024年12月21日 · At the end of mitosis, two daughter cells are formed that are identical to the original (parent) cell. Mitosis is also a form of asexual reproduction in unicellular eukaryotes. Mitosis is a complex and highly regulated process. It occurs in the following 4 separate phases: prophase, metaphase, anaphase, and telophase.

Interphase During interphase, the cell undergoes normal processes while also preparing for cell division. fix crown meme網頁After the synthesis phase, the cell proceeds through the G 2 phase. The G2 phase is a second gap phase, during which the cell continues to grow and makes the necessary preparations for mitosis. Between G 1, S, and G 2 phases, cells will vary the most in their duration of the G1 phase. can lung disease be cured
